Output 6652261a55ec68b7e37d0741e30e69b023fe85646bb4b89f2680024319b7630f:1

value
3986195
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0037681e00162222ac5589ef8a64c30c8ecfe82c OP_EQUALVERIFY OP_CHECKSIG
address
1129Nj5jjQqks8kczwiXUyuHhvS76SdJmT
transaction
6652261a55ec68b7e37d0741e30e69b023fe85646bb4b89f2680024319b7630f
spent
true